What is a Shure Headset Mic XLR?

Let's kick things off by defining exactly what we're talking about. A Shure headset mic XLR is essentially a microphone designed to be worn on the head, coupled with an XLR (External Line Return) connector. Shure, a renowned name in the audio industry, offers a range of these headsets known for their quality, durability, and exceptional sound reproduction. The XLR connector is a balanced audio connection, meaning it uses three pins to transmit audio signals, significantly reducing noise and interference compared to unbalanced connections like those found in standard 3.5mm jacks. This makes them ideal for professional environments where pristine audio is a must.

Factors to Consider When Choosing

Before you pull the trigger on a specific model, let's talk about some critical factors to consider to ensure you're making the right choice:

  • Polar Pattern: The polar pattern of a microphone determines its sensitivity to sound from different directions. Common patterns include cardioid (rejects sound from the rear), supercardioid (more focused pickup with some rear rejection), and omnidirectional (picks up sound equally from all directions). Consider your environment and the amount of background noise you need to reject.
  • Frequency Response: The frequency response indicates the range of frequencies that the microphone can accurately capture. Look for a microphone with a frequency response that is tailored to the human voice for optimal performance.

Setting Up Your Shure Headset Mic XLR

Okay, you've got your Shure headset mic XLR. Now what? Setting it up properly is crucial for getting the best possible sound. Here’s a step-by-step guide:

  1. Connect to an Audio Interface or Mixer: Shure headset mics with XLR connectors need to be plugged into a device that can provide phantom power (usually 48V) and amplify the signal. This is typically an audio interface or a mixing console.
  2. Enable Phantom Power: Most audio interfaces and mixers have a switch to enable phantom power. Make sure this is turned on for the channel your microphone is connected to. Without phantom power, your condenser microphone won't work.
  3. Adjust Gain: Set the input gain on your audio interface or mixer so that your voice is loud and clear without clipping (distorting). Watch the input meters and aim for a healthy signal level without going into the red.
